Columbus Company provides the following ABC costing information: Activities- Total Costs/ Activity-cost drivers = Labor $336,000/ 8,000 hours
Gas $84,000/ 7,000 gallons
Invoices $180,000 /7,500 invoices
Total costs $600,000
The above activities used by their three departments are: Lawn Department labor- 3,100 hours.. Bush Department- labor 1,500 hours.. Plowing Department Labor 3,400 hours
Gas Lawn= 1,900 gallons... Bush= 900 gallons... Plowing= 4,200 gallons
Invoices Lawn= 1,300 invoices.... Bush= 400 invoices ...Plowing=5,800 invoices
If labor hours are used to allocate the non-labor, overhead costs, what is the overhead allocation rate? 10) A) $75.00 per hour B) $26.67 per hour C) $42.00 per hour D) $33.00 per hour
